Shadow Warrior: Classic Redux Announced, Coming With Updated Visuals & A Remixed Soundtrack

Posted on: 25 Jun 2013

Shadow Warrior fans, this is for you. Devolver Digital and Flying Wild Hog announced that a redux version of the classic 2D version of Shadow Warrior is on its way, and will feature updated visuals, a remixed soundtrack and both the Wanton Destruction and Twin Dragon expansion packs.

Worms Clan Wars – First Screenshots & Details

Posted on: 25 Jun 2013

Team17 has announced a new, PC exclusive Worms title, called Worms Clan Wars. Worms Clan Wars promises to be an addictive single-player and multi-player game, and will feature the best physics system ever witnessed in a Worms title. Team17 has also released the first screenshots of it that can be viewed below.
